Cant report bug from k3b as the bug report crashes too with.

Unable to save bookmarks in /home/philinux/.kde/share/apps/kfileplaces/bookmarks.xml. Reported error was: Insufficient permissions in target directory.. This error message will only be shown once. The cause of the error needs to be fixed as quickly as possible, which is most likely a full hard drive.

Hard drive has 170gig free.

Ok I've solved this. the ~/.k3b folder got created with root permissions by the installer. I assume this is the bug. I used apt url to install it.

Revision history for this message
Jonathan Thomas (echidnaman) wrote :

The ~/.k3b is not created by the installer, but by K3b on the first run.
